Quick Answer: Most trail camera problems trace back to five fixable causes: a dirty or misaligned PIR sensor (no photos), the wrong SD card size or format (SDHC/FAT32 only on most cellular models, per Moultrie Mobile’s own support docs), weak signal or a maxed-out data plan (cellular cameras that won’t send), cold-weather alkaline batteries (dead-on-arrival power, per TrailCamPro), and IR flash reflecting off nearby foliage (blurry, washed-out night shots, per GardePro’s support guidance). Work through these five before assuming the camera itself is defective.
A trail camera that stops working mid-season isn’t usually broken — it’s almost always one of five things, and every one of them is free to fix. Manufacturer support documentation from GardePro, Moultrie Mobile, SpyPoint, and trail-camera retailer TrailCamPro converges on the same handful of root causes across brands, which means the fix for a Moultrie usually also fixes a Tactacam or a Bushnell showing the same symptom. The five problems, at a glance
| Symptom | Likely cause | Fix |
|---|---|---|
| No photos at all | Blocked or dirty PIR window; wrong sensitivity for season | Clean sensor, clear brush, match sensitivity to season |
| "No images found" on a full card | Wrong card size/format (SDXC instead of SDHC/FAT32) | Use 8–32GB SDHC, format in-camera only |
| Cellular camera won't send | Weak signal (under 3 bars) or maxed photo plan | Reposition antenna, reseat SIM, check plan usage |
| Batteries die fast or dead-on-install | Alkaline batteries in cold weather | Switch to lithium AAs |
| Blurry / washed-out night photos | IR flash reflecting off nearby foliage or bark | Mount 12–18 ft back, clear lens surroundings, lower flash power |
1. No photos at all — check the PIR sensor before anything else
A trail camera that never triggers usually has a physically blocked or dirty sensor, not a broken one. GardePro’s own PIR troubleshooting guide points to dirt, moisture, or spider webs on the sensor window as a leading cause of missed detections, and calls out sensitivity as the second: Low sensitivity works better in cold, windy conditions, where wind-blown branches cause false triggers, while High sensitivity is needed in summer, when an animal’s body heat is closer to the ambient air temperature and harder for the sensor to distinguish.
Work through it in order: wipe the PIR window with a microfiber cloth, clear grass and branches from the detection zone out to about 3 feet, match sensitivity to the season, and if it still won’t fire, reset the camera to factory defaults and check for a firmware update. 2. “No images found” on a card that isn’t empty — it’s almost always the card, not the camera
This is the error that convinces people their camera is dead when the fix takes thirty seconds. Moultrie Mobile’s support documentation is specific: its Delta, EXO, and Delta Base cellular cameras only support 8GB, 16GB, or 32GB SDHC cards formatted FAT32 — an SDXC card, which is what most modern high-capacity cards ship as above 32GB, is explicitly unsupported and will throw exactly this error even though the card works fine in a laptop.
The fix is two steps: buy a card in the supported size range, and format it using the camera’s own in-camera FORMAT option, not a computer. A card formatted on a PC can carry a file system the camera doesn’t fully recognize even if the capacity is right. If you’re also seeing a “card lock” message, check the physical write-protect switch on the card’s edge before assuming it’s a camera fault. 3. Cellular camera has signal but won’t send — check the bar count and the plan, not just the SIM
A camera that shows “connected” but never delivers photos is usually failing on signal margin, not signal presence. SpyPoint’s own support content puts the reliable threshold at 3 bars of signal with the battery above 50% — roughly 1 of 5 bars is specifically called out as likely to fail uploads even though the camera technically has a connection. The less obvious cause: a maxed-out monthly photo plan. The camera keeps shooting and storing images to the SD card as normal, it just stops transmitting, because the plan cap blocks the send rather than the capture — which looks identical to a dead radio from the field.
Reposition the antenna toward open sky, away from dense foliage or metal, reseat the SIM card, and check plan usage in the app before assuming hardware failure. 4. Batteries die fast or show dead right out of the box — it’s the chemistry, not the camera
TrailCamPro, one of the largest trail-camera specialty retailers, calls alkaline batteries “the number one source of trail camera problems.” The reason is cold: alkaline cells use a water-based electrolyte that thickens as temperatures drop, and TrailCamPro’s guidance puts the loss at 50 to 80% of runtime around -10°F. Lithium AAs use a different chemistry that holds close to full capacity down to -40°F, which is why they’re the standard recommendation for any camera left out through a cold hunting season.

5. Night photos are blurry or blown out — it’s almost always something too close to the lens
Overexposed or hazy night shots are typically the IR flash bouncing back off something nearby, not a focus or sensor problem. GardePro’s night-image troubleshooting guidance points to light-colored leaves, bark, or reflective rock within roughly 10 feet of the lens as the usual culprit — the flash lights up the obstruction instead of the subject, and the camera’s exposure compensates for the wrong distance.
Mount the camera 12 to 18 feet back from the trail or feeder, clear anything reflective within about 10 feet of the lens, and drop IR flash power to Low or Medium if the camera has that setting. Cameras with multi-shot burst mode often self-correct — the first frame overexposes and the second or third frames adjust — so check the full burst before concluding the camera has a hardware fault.
The bottom line
Five root causes account for the large majority of trail camera support tickets across every major brand: a dirty or wrongly-set PIR sensor, an incompatible SD card, weak cellular signal or a capped plan, cold-weather alkaline batteries, and IR flash reflecting off something close to the lens. None of them require sending the camera back.
